Legendary Australian rockers Screamfeeder return with their highly anticipated new album Five Rooms tomorrow, but you can stream it right here today ahead of its official release!

Fans have been eagerly awaiting the arrival of the band’s eighth studio album following its announcement back in February via lead single Don’t Get Me Started, which was described by Screamfeeder as “loud, brash, a little unhinged” – “You don’t know if it’s going to fall over.”

At the time of the album announcement, vocalist and bass player Kellie Lloyd reflected on 30 years since the release of their debut album, Flour.

“Honestly it’s surprising and not surprising at the same time. Time feels like it doesn’t exist anymore anyway,” Lloyd said.

“I think it might take some time to feel like everything is normal again after the last few years, but I can’t wait to see live music return to full capacity and feel safe and free again.”

To celebrate the release of Five Rooms, the band will be hitting the road in June with special guest Adalita, playing headline dates in Melbourne, Adelaide, Sydney and Brisbane.
